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Montpelier to Stallingborough start from as little as £45.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Montpelier to Stallingborough start from £107.50 one way, or £150.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Montpelier to Stallingborough are available for £148.20 one way, or £296.20 return

Facilities for a Seamless Journey

While Montpelier station does not boast a ticket office, you can easily buy and collect tickets from the available ticket machines. If you require additional support, the station features accessible machines and an induction loop to ensure a seamless experience for everyone. Although there are no waiting rooms or 1st class lounges, there is some comfortable seating to ease your wait.

For those thinking about security, rest assured, the station is equipped with CCTV. However, note that facilities like a refreshment area, ATMs, or baby-changing stations are not available, so plan accordingly. If cycling is your preferred mode of transport to and from the station, it offers some bicycle racks for storage, although they aren't sheltered.

Getting Around with Ease

Montpelier offers step-free access across the station, supporting passengers with mobility challenges. While staff help is not explicitly available, assistance for those who need it can be requested up to 2 hours before their journey begins with the Passenger Assist service. Facilities and Amenities at Stallingborough Station

Stallingborough station keeps things simple and straightforward. There is no ticket office, ticket machines, or smartcard facilities, so passengers have to plan ahead to purchase tickets online or at another station. However, there is an induction loop throughout the station aiding those with hearing impairments, ensuring accessibility isn't entirely overlooked.

For accessibility, Stallingborough is categorized as a Category B station. It offers step-free access onto both platforms, making it fairly accessible for those with mobility impairments or traveling with heavy luggage. Unfortunately, the station lacks other typical conveniences like waiting rooms, toilets, and refreshment facilities. There are 4 bicycle spaces with racks available on the westbound platform, though there is no shelter provided.

Travel Beyond Stallingborough Station

Even though the station itself is modest, Stallingborough offers various onward travel options that make getting around seamless. For those needing to catch a bus, there is a stop conveniently located near the station, and you can call Busline at 0871 200 2233 for more information on services. During times when rail services may be disrupted, a replacement service is available, with pick-up and drop-off points adjacent to the level crossing nearby.
